How to Select Shoes to Wear With a Miniskirt

When you dare to bare your legs in a miniskirt, dress your outfit up or dress it down with the right shoes.

Instructions

Things You'll Need:

  1. Step 1

    Consider the occasion. For casual day activities, look at dressy thongs and satin ballet slippers. Dress up a miniskirt with low-heeled mules, wedge-heeled slip-on sandals or low-heeled strappy sandals.

  2. Step 2

    Dress in knee-high boots for a retro look. The boot heel should be a covered wedge that matches the color of the boot.

  3. Step 3

    Pair the short skirt with loafers and tights in the winter. Add some pizzazz by wearing textured or patterned tights.

  4. Step 4

    Consider color. A black shoe will match just about everything, except pastels. If you choose a colored shoe, opt for tones that are a shade or two darker than your outfit or its main accent color.

  5. Step 5

    Avoid wearing high pumps and stiletto heels with miniskirts, as this combination may be perceived as a bit tacky.

Tips & Warnings
  • Check your toes before you head out in sandals. Ensure that your toenail polish is intact and the color complements your outfit.
